The chances of Wolves having to go through playin to get to the playoffs are pretty good. In that case all we need is a loss or two to send them to the lottery. It's not likely to be a very high lottery pick, of course, but a) some pingpong balls and b) at lowest the 14th pick.

I think they could get pushed as low as 9/10, but 11 seems out of the question. The difference between 8 and 9 is huge because as the 9th seed, you have to win two games and cannot lose whereas 8th seed only has to win one game and can lose one game. Them missing the playoffs accounts for roughly six draft slots which is about a 1st round pick of value by itself (and would probably vault the pick they owe us above the pick they will receive from Detroit, which is relevant because I want Danny Wolf really ****ing bad and I really think they’re going to target him).
